The U.S. Army Corps of Engineers is procuring beach nourishment services along the shoreline from Townsend's Inlet to Cape May Inlet to restore and maintain coastal erosion protection. The work involves dredging, transporting, and placing sand to rebuild beaches and dunes in accordance with environmental and engineering specifications.
